    Advice re UK Hosting Provider

    I tried to set up a basic Windows Web Shared Hosting package with 1and1.co.uk, however this was unsuccessful and i was advised that i would need to upgrade to a private Virtual Server to enable me to use Umbraco. However, this costs quite a bit more and for the meantime im using Microsoft Azure on a free trial version where it all works perfectly fine. Looking ahead, Azure is also a bit pricey so can anyone advise or recommend any UK hosting providers that can accommodate my Umbraco website?

    Hi Sam,

    You dont need to purchase VPS in order to run Umbraco site. IN fact, you can use shared hosting. I have used shared hosting for a long time, the most important thing that your hosting provider must support Full Trust to run Umbraco.
